What is the difference between an assisted living facility and a nursing home?

Assisted living and other forms of supportive housing are specifically designed for those who need extra help in their day-to-day lives, but who do not require the 24-hour skilled nursing care found in traditional nursing homes. Residents of assisted living facilities generally require help with one or more activities of daily living, such as help with eating, toileting, bathing, etc.

Nursing homes provide round-the-clock skilled care, both for short-term rehabilitation and long-term care.
